Sec. 1. (a) This section does not apply to the following counties: (1) A county in which a board of elections and registration is established. (2) A county containing a consolidated city. (3) A county in which a board of registration was established by IC 3-7-12-3 (before its repeal). (4) A county in which a board of registration exists under an order adopted by a county acting under this chapter. (b) The circuit court clerk: (1) is the voter registration officer of each county; and
(2) shall supervise the registration of voters of the county. As added by P.L.12-1995, SEC.21. Amended by P.L.144-2001, SEC.4; P.L.225-2011, SEC.8; P.L.170-2019, SEC.6.
